Has anyone tried Foose Nitrous Legends with C5 brakes on 1st Gen. Camaros? I have an Art Morrison subframe and want to use C5 brakes. I'd prefer to go with 17X8 and a 4.75-5.0" backspace but I'm concerned the C5 Calipers may hit the spokes and/or rim. I know I can add spacers but I'm only willing to do so if the backspace is in the 4.5-5.0 range. In the event they don't fit does anyone know if 18x8 clears?

For a 8" rim, the backspace will need to be about 5.25". I think 5" B.S. will be too tight, but you may be able to test fit first to check. Or maybe buy one of those wheel measuring tools?
But for caliper clearance, B.S. isn't the issue. It's actually a fuction of the wheel and spoke design, and they should have at least 1.3125" to clear the Wilwood SL6 calipers (I know you aren't using Wilwoods, but it would be best to allow to upgrade in the future). If it is slightly less, a spacer can be used. The standard C5 brake will require 17" minimum, 18" if you decide on a 14" rotor.

Or, a dealer like us can figure it out for you, and since we stock FOOSE legends, I can measure one up for you.
In 18", they come 18x7 with a 4" backspace and in 18x8 with a 5" backspace. It will clear C5 brakes.
